We’re going to my Aunt Heidi and Uncle Robert’s for dinner tonight and I offered to bring dessert so I got baking. I’ve been obsessed with the idea of making very Christmas-y treats lately, like figgy pudding, but you may remember that I don’t really bake, so I tried to look for recipes that would allow me to “cheat” with a box mix. Somewhere in my research I read that fruitcake can be reminiscent of carrot cake, and then *ding* I remembered I had a box of carrot cake muffin mix!!!

Now, I’ve never actually had fruitcake before. It’s one of those things that, as a child, I heard horrible things about. But, brussels sprouts also had a bad rap and I adore them, so how bad can fruitcake be – I’m a dried fruit and nut freak, and I know my Uncle’s family enjoys them too. So I whipped this up.
F Cake (Faux Fruitcake)
Combine 1 cup fat free organic milk, 1 egg, 2 TB Musselman’s applesauce and the contents of the mix.
Chop up 3/4 cup mixed raw nuts (I used hazelnuts, pecans, and almonds) and 1 cup chopped dried fruit (dates, prunes, figs, and raisins)…

…I also added this packet of dried cherries that Peeled Snacks gave us months ago.

Add it all to the mixture and pour into a greased loaf pan. Tres chunky.

- This is muffin mix, and the package directions wanted me to bake them at a much higher heat for a shorter amount of time. Since I was making it in loaf form, I consulted a box of Trader Joe’s pumpkin bread mix that also had directions for muffins and deduced the baking time/temps from that. I preheated the oven to 350 and checked on it after 45 minutes. It was already looking pretty crisp, but a knife that I inserted didn’t come out clean so I covered it with foil and let it keep cooking for another 10 minutes.
Well…kinda looks burnt, but….edible?

I sampled the little divot that came out of the bottom and some of the remnants stuck to the pan. It tasted okay.
